1. Midjourney – AI-Powered Visual Art Generation
Midjourney has taken the digital art world by storm with its ability to generate breathtaking images from simple text prompts. This AI art generator uses advanced machine learning to interpret descriptions and create unique, high-quality visuals in various artistic styles.
Key features:
- Creates concept art, illustrations, and photorealistic images
- Allows for iterative refinement of generated images
- Supports multiple artistic styles and mediums
2. ChatGPT – The Versatile Creative Assistant
OpenAI’s ChatGPT demonstrates remarkable proficiency in generating human-like text across various formats. Writers, marketers, and content creators use it for everything from brainstorming ideas to drafting complete articles and scripts.
What sets ChatGPT apart is its contextual understanding, allowing for natural conversations that build upon previous exchanges. The latest versions can even analyze and process uploaded documents, making it a powerful tool for research and content development.
3. Runway ML – AI Video and Image Editing
Runway ML provides creative professionals with a suite of AI-powered tools for video and image manipulation. Its capabilities range from simple background removal to sophisticated style transfer and even text-to-video generation.
Innovative applications:
- Object removal and background replacement without complex masking
- Automatic color grading and style transfer
- AI-assisted rotoscoping for animation
4. AIVA – AI Music Composition
AIVA (Artificial Intelligence Virtual Artist) is revolutionizing music composition by enabling the creation of original scores and melodies. Used by filmmakers, game developers, and musicians, AIVA can generate compositions in specific genres, moods, or even emulate famous composers’ styles.
The platform allows users to start with AI-generated suggestions and then refine them to create truly unique musical pieces, dramatically reducing the time required for scoring projects.
5. DALL·E 3 – Advanced Text-to-Image Generation
The latest iteration of OpenAI’s DALL·E represents a significant leap in AI image generation. With improved understanding of nuanced prompts and the ability to incorporate text elements naturally within images, DALL·E 3 enables creators to bring highly specific concepts to visual life.
Unlike earlier versions, DALL·E 3 demonstrates better spatial relationships, detailed rendering, and coherent composition, making it valuable for advertising, product design, and rapid prototyping.
